Jansson, Michael. "CONSISTENT COVARIANCE MATRIX ESTIMATION FOR LINEAR PROCESSES." Econometric Theory 18, no. 6 (2002): 1449–59. http://dx.doi.org/10.1017/s0266466602186087.

Full text
Abstract:
Consistency of kernel estimators of the long-run covariance matrix of a linear process is established under weak moment and memory conditions. In addition, it is pointed out that some existing consistency proofs are in error as they stand.

Knight, Keith. "Consistency of Akaike's Information Criterion for Infinite Variance Autoregressive Processes." Annals of Statistics 17, no. 2 (1989): 824–40. http://dx.doi.org/10.1214/aos/1176347145.

Full text
APA, Harvard, Vancouver, ISO, and other styles
26

Hong-Zhi, An, and Chen Zhao-Guo. "The identification of ARMA processes." Journal of Applied Probability 23, A (1986): 75–87. http://dx.doi.org/10.2307/3214344.

Full text
Abstract:
This paper presents a review of recent results for the identification of ARMA processes according to the principles introduced by Akaike, i.e. assuming that the true orders exist and proposing criteria such as AIC and BIC. The development both of these methods and of consistency theory has been led by E. J. Hannan.

van Lieshout, M. N. M. "Nearest-neighbour Markov point processes on graphs with Euclidean edges." Advances in Applied Probability 50, no. 4 (2018): 1275–93. http://dx.doi.org/10.1017/apr.2018.60.

Full text
Abstract:
Abstract We define nearest-neighbour point processes on graphs with Euclidean edges and linear networks. They can be seen as analogues of renewal processes on the real line. We show that the Delaunay neighbourhood relation on a tree satisfies the Baddeley‒Møller consistency conditions and provide a characterisation of Markov functions with respect to this relation. We show that a modified relation defined in terms of the local geometry of the graph satisfies the consistency conditions for all graphs with Euclidean edges that do not contain triangles.

Guillas, Serge. "Doubly stochastic Hilbertian processes." Journal of Applied Probability 39, no. 3 (2002): 566–80. http://dx.doi.org/10.1239/jap/1034082128.

Full text
Abstract:
In this paper, we consider a Hilbert-space-valued autoregressive stochastic sequence (Xn) with several regimes. We suppose that the underlying process (In) which drives the evolution of (Xn) is stationary. Under some dependence assumptions on (In), we prove the existence of a unique stationary solution, and with a symmetric compact autocorrelation operator, we can state a law of large numbers with rates and the consistency of the covariance estimator. An overall hypothesis states that the regimes where the autocorrelation operator's norm is greater than 1 should be rarely visited.
